The MAX17129/MAX17149 are high-efficiency drivers for white LEDs. They are designed for small- to mediumsized LCDs that employ an array of LEDs as the light source. An internal switch step-up controller with QuickPWM™ drives the LED array, which can be configured for up to 6 strings in parallel and either 11 LEDs (MAX17129) or 6 LEDs in series (MAX17149) per.

The open- and short-LED detection shuts down the faulty string while keeping other strings operating normally. The devices feature cycle-by-cycle current limit on the internal switch to provide consistent operation and softstart capability. If the devices are in current-limit condition, the step-up converter is latched off after an internal timer expires.
